Mayora & Mayora, SC is a leading law firm in Central America for international business transactions and finance. The firm has existed for more than 50 years and has four offices located in Guatemala, Honduras and El Salvador. The firm assists clients in the following main practice areas

Banking and finance: The firm handles all areas of bank and finance law including loan financing, insurance and reinsurance, financial transactions and guaranties, structured finance, project finance and regulation. Labour and immigration: The firm handles the drafting and reviewing of labour contracts, applying for labour permits, filing documents with the labour authorities, negotiating collective bargaining agreements and preparing internal procedure manuals. The firm also assists in filing temporary and permanent resident applications and applying for work permits for foreigners.
